So here’s the recipe team restaurant “Sugar Rush” used.

Chocolate French Toast Sandwich

Prep Time: 10 mins Cooking Time: 10 mins
Total Time: 20 mins
Yield: 3
Serving Size: 1

Ingredients:
-6 slices Sara Lee® ArtesanoTM Golden Wheat Bread
-2 large eggs + 2/3 cup whole milk (for dipping)
-3 tablespoons butter for pan
-2 regular sized chocolate peanut butter cups, chopped -½ cup marshmallow fluff
-5 oz of chocolate chips + ½ cup heavy whipping cream (for chocolate filling and glaze)
-M&M’s, and leftover peanut butter cups chopped up for garnish

Directions:
1. Start by making the fudge sauce. Place chocolate chips and heavy whipped cream in a liquid measuring cup. Microwave on high for 30 seconds. Stir until smooth. Set aside.

2. Meanwhile, whisk eggs and milk in a medium bowl. Melt butter in a skillet over
medium heat. Dip bread slices in egg mixture and brown each side in a skillet. 3. To make the sandwiches, spread a third of the marshmallow fluff onto one piece of French toast. Place two peanut butter cups on fluff, then place a plain piece of

French toast on top. Repeat to make two more sandwiches.

4. To serve, drizzle with fudge sauce and add chocolate chips and any remaining chopped peanut butter cup.
